Touring the Murray
Albury Wodonga to Mildura
657 km / 408 miles, 8 hr
Experience the Murray River – one of the world's great rivers. Follow its serpentine path from the mountains of the Great Dividing Range in north-east Victoria to desert country and the open plains of South Australia. Explore the river on its course to the ocean, and take the time to picnic beside it, sample local food and produce, discover Aboriginal culture and history or explore the towns dotted along its length.
